Cost & earnings at University of Bridgeport What students borrow here, and what they go on to earn

You borrow $25,750 median federal debt
You repay $293/mo over 10 years
Graduates earn $50,323 10 yrs after entry
Debt clears in 2.4 yrs of the salary premium
US Department of Education figures See the full breakdown →

Overview

The Bachelor's in Religion program at the University of Bridgeport offers students an in-depth exploration of religious beliefs, practices, and their impact on society. This interdisciplinary course draws from various fields, including theology, philosophy, history, and cultural studies, allowing students to engage critically with the diverse expressions of religion across the globe. Through a combination of theoretical knowledge and practical application, students will develop a comprehensive understanding of the role religion plays in shaping individual identities and social dynamics.

What you'll study

The curriculum for the Bachelor's in Religion is designed to provide a holistic approach to the study of religion. Key areas of focus include:

  • Foundational Theories: An introduction to key concepts and frameworks in the study of religion, including major philosophical and theological perspectives.
  • World Religions: A comparative analysis of the world's major religious traditions, exploring their beliefs, practices, and cultural significance.
  • Religion and Society: Examination of how religion interacts with various social issues, such as politics, ethics, and community development.
  • Spiritual Practices: Investigation of spirituality and its manifestations in contemporary society, including rituals, meditation, and personal belief systems.
  • Research Methods: Training in qualitative and quantitative research methodologies applicable to the study of religion.
